We Asked Dolly Parton For the Best Way to Upgrade a Boxed Cake Mix, and Her Answer Was Iconic

By Matthew Lynch
March 24, 2024
0
Spread the love

Dolly Parton is not only a country music legend; she’s also known for her Southern hospitality and her delicious, down-home cooking. So when it comes to upgrading something as simple as a boxed cake mix, you’d expect her answer to be nothing short of iconic—and it is.

Parton’s approach to spicing up a boxed cake mix involves both flair and flavor. With an aura that radiates both warmth and creativity, she suggests going beyond just adding an extra egg or swapping out oil for butter. Dolly Parton recommends infusing your cake with a spirit of delight—quite literally.

“Sometimes I like to add a little bit of good ol’ Tennessee whiskey into the mix,” she chuckles. “It gives it that southern charm and oh boy, does it moisten the cake!” But she doesn’t stop there. Parton advises utilizing the zest and juice of fresh citrus—it’s her secret to turning a boxed cake into something that tastes homemade.

“I often throw in a cup of sunshiny lemon zest or sweet orange—it’ll make your cakes sing like one of my ballads,” she says with a wink. Decorating the cake is also part of the fun for Dolly. She loves using fresh fruits, homemade whipped cream, or even crushed pineapple for topping off her creations.

But perhaps what makes her advice as iconic as her music is her emphasis on baking with love. “No matter what you put in your cake,” Dolly imparts with earnestness, “make sure you’re putting in some love too. That’s the real ingredient that’ll make folks come back for seconds.”

So while whiskey may not be in everyone’s pantry, Dolly’s reminder about love being the key ingredient surely is a universal take-home message. And maybe that’s what makes her suggestion not just iconic but utterly timeless—like the star herself.
